Job description

Department: Studio Team

Location: Houston, TX

Description

We are seeking a Studio Manager to oversee the operations and administration of our Studio. As a Studio Manager, you will be responsible for managing the daily activities, ensuring exceptional customer service, and maintaining a smooth workflow within the location. Your strong leadership, organizational, and interpersonal skills will contribute to the overall success and growth of the business.

Key Responsibilities
  • Oversee and manage the daily operations of the Studio, ensuring efficient and effective delivery of services to clients.
  • Supervise and provide guidance to the Studio staff, including aesthetic practitioners, medical aestheticians, medical assistants, and front desk personnel, fostering a positive and collaborative work environment.
  • Monitor and analyze key performance indicators (KPIs) to evaluate the Studio’s performance, identify areas for improvement, and implement appropriate strategies.
  • Prepare regular reports on the Studio’s activities, financial performance, and operational metrics for management review.
  • Implement operational policies, procedures, and standards to ensure consistent high-quality service delivery.
  • Coordinate and optimize the appointment scheduling system to maximize productivity while maintaining excellent patient care.
  • Monitor and maintain inventory levels of medical and aesthetic supplies, equipment, and products, ensuring their availability and proper storage.
  • Collaborate with the clinical team to ensure seamless coordination and communication between the clinical and administrative aspects of the Studio.
  • Conduct regular staff meetings to facilitate effective communication, address concerns, and provide ongoing training and development opportunities.
  • Manage client inquiries, feedback, and complaints, ensuring timely and satisfactory resolution while maintaining a high level of customer service.
  • Oversee the implementation of marketing and promotional strategies to attract new clients and enhance client retention.
  • Ensure compliance with relevant regulations, including health and safety standards, privacy laws, and licensing requirements.
